Manejando datos

Migrating from Excel to MySQL

Posted by in Bases de datos

I have not written about MySQL and Python for a long time, so today I tell you how to migrate a table that you have in Excel to MySQL, all this using Python. And all, in less than 50 lines. This entry today is a totally different approach to using MySQL for Excel, which I already told you about a while ago. Previous knowledge For the solution I propose, I used SqlAlchemy, and pandas. Obviously, you need to have a MySQL server. . SqlAlchemy is an Object Relational Model library,…read more

0

Migración de Excel a MySQL

Posted by in Bases de datos, MySQL

Hace mucho que no escribo sobre MySQL y también de Python, así que hoy te cuento cómo realizar una migración de una tabla que tengas en Excel a MySQL, todo esto usando Python.Y todo, en menos de 50 líneas. Esta entrada de hoy es una aproximación totalmente diferente a usar MySQL for Excel, de la que ya te conté hace tiempo. Conocimientos previos Para la solución que te propongo, he usado SqlAlchemy, y pandas. Evidentemente, necesitas disponer de un servidor MySQL. SqlAlchemy es una libreria Object Relational Model, esto es…read more

0

SQLAlquemy, la libreria de bases de datos de Python

Posted by in Bases de datos, Python

Hace tiempo que no hablo de Python, no porque no tenga cosas que contar, sino porque he estado centrado en lo que ya he expuesto por aquí, y no he ampliado en otros campos. En la entrada de hoy, les presento SQLAlchemy, una potente libreria de Python para trabajar con bases de datos relacionales. El concepto base es la antípoda a lo que yo siempre he hecho (aun debo replantearme esta nueva vía de programación): El uso de objetos normales de Python para representar tablas de las bases de datos…read more

Los peligros de la información agregada

Posted by in Bases de datos

Escribo esta entrada porque, a pesar de hablar en varias y múltiples ocasiones sobre datos y privacidad, y que a la gente le importa un pimiento, pues suceden cosas cómo:  el GPS de una «app» de fitness desvela la ubicación de bases secretas. La app en concreto, es Strava, si bien sirve para cualquier otra actividad que implique GPS y tracking. Los resumenes anuales de Strava Ya son varios años en los que en enero siguiente, Strava publica un video y mapa y muchas cosas sobre el Big Data de…read more

Lovefield, la base de datos relacional de Javascript

Posted by in Bases de datos, HTML5

Hoy vengo a hablaros de un proyecto de Google llamado Lovefield, y que se trata de una base de datos relacional implementada en Javascript para el desarrollo de webapps. He conocido de este proyecto gracias a la web de Google donde han publicado todos los códigos Open Source a los que contribuyen, que bien han desarrollado, o que están ya consolidados, y encima ordenados por categorias. Aquí tienen a su creador explicando en qué consiste Lovefield (está en inglés): Lovefield El concepto detrás de Lovefield es aplicar modelos relacionales en…read more